Transaction 666bc1100ea43fdecf99fa664e0bf161b80a9a28d0ccb6c152fc11de2e7a5661

1 Input
2 Outputs
  • 666bc1100ea43fdecf99fa664e0bf161b80a9a28d0ccb6c152fc11de2e7a5661:0
  • value  137816
    address  1JiGGxeqUsnjEp3srVRm5JbVj6w3ffAFs
  • 666bc1100ea43fdecf99fa664e0bf161b80a9a28d0ccb6c152fc11de2e7a5661:1
  • value  4290098
    address  16nziYczqevmh6J7BvxTKoGFQL2VvAyKMq